How to use the Ceiling Painting Cost Calculator
- 1
Measure the ceiling: Use the floor area of the room, since the ceiling matches it. Confirm if you are also cutting in walls.
- 2
Set the rate per coat: A per-square-foot rate covers labor and material for one coat. More coats multiply the area.
- 3
Add the condition factor: Smooth ceilings paint fast. Textured or popcorn ceilings cover slower and use more paint, so apply a higher factor.
- 4
Total and validate: 800 sq ft at $1.80 over 2 coats is $2,880, plus $400 primer for $3,280. Use the Ceiling Painting Cost Calculator.

What should I verify before using the result?
Do not skip the primer on stained or previously painted ceilings. It changes the coat count and the price.
